Abstract

The present invention concerns a shutoff apparatus that can be controlled In either front or side mode, consisting of a minimum number of parts and resulting in a simple, economical, mechanically dependable, and compact unit. The shutoff apparatus () includes a rotating control element () in the shape a star with four branches (), provided with a profiled extremity () and connected to the control rod () oriented toward one of the other of the two control axes (A, B) corresponding to front and lateral control modes, respectively. The present invention has a transmission element () connected to movable contacts () and equipped with inclined ramps transforming rotational movement by the control element () on one or the other of the two control axes (A, B) into translational movement by the movable contacts () between the released and engaged positions, and conversely.
